Abstract :
Electric double-layer capacitors (EDLCs) based on charge storage at the interface between a high surface area carbon electrode and a propylene carbonate solution are widely used as maintenance-free power sources for 1C memories and microcomputers. New applications for electric double-layer capacitors have been recently proposed. The popularity of these devices is derived from their high energy density relative to conventional capacitors and their long cycle life and high power density relative to batteries. The performance of the capacitor depends not only on the material used but also on the construction of the cells. The material, construction and performance of coin-type capacitors for memory protection and power capacitors for large power sources are described.
